abstract The present invention relates to an apparatus for removing acidic gases from incinerators using caustic soda, and more particularly to a method and apparatus for removing acidic gases from incinerators, which comprises mixing powdered caustic soda with water in an incinerator site to produce caustic soda water, To neutralize and remove the acidic exhaust gas. It can be easily and simply installed in the incinerator by using simple mixing equipment. It is mixed with compressed air and caustic soda water and is sprayed in the form of particles to neutralize acidic exhaust gas, And an acid gas removing apparatus and a removing method of a new type incinerator in which no cleaner or adhering foreign matter is generated in the connecting duct.
